11-Digit Code Conversion

Billing payers usually require a 5-4-2 segment configuration. Below is the conversion from the 10-digit package format to the 11-digit billing format:

10-Digit Format (5-3-2)
83034-003-60
11-Digit CMS (5-4-2)
83034-0003-60

Note: The zero is added to the Product segment to maintain the 5-4-2 structure.
